Tragedy Strikes: Ten Dead in Helicopter Collision During Royal Malaysian Navy Training Exercise

In a devastating incident on Tuesday, ten individuals lost their lives as two helicopters collided mid-air during a training session for the Royal Malaysian Navy. The Malaysian Navy issued a statement confirming that all casualties were crew members aboard the two aircraft involved in the accident. The collision occurred at the Lumut Naval Base situated in the western region of Perak during the morning hours.

Authorities reported that all victims were pronounced deceased at the accident site before being transported to the Lumut Military Base Hospital. The incident marks a profound loss for the Malaysian Navy and underscores the risks associated with military training exercises.
